What Will I Learn?
This course provides a quick, hands-on guide to mastering genetic translation, transcription, and DNA/RNA structures, while gaining confidence in codon tables and reading frames. Learners will classify point mutations, forecast amino acid shifts in short peptides, sidestep typical sequence analysis pitfalls, and adopt precise reporting for professional genetic analysis.
